Add 14/49 and 50/45
1st number: 14/49, 2nd number: 1 5/45
14/49 + 50/45 is 88/63.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 49 and 45 is 2205
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 2205 - For the 1st fraction, since 49 × 45 = 2205,
14/49 = 14 × 45/49 × 45 = 630/2205 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 45 × 49 = 2205,
50/45 = 50 × 49/45 × 49 = 2450/2205 - Add the two like fractions:
630/2205 + 2450/2205 = 630 + 2450/2205 = 3080/2205 - 3080/2205 simplified gives 88/63
- So, 14/49 + 50/45 = 88/63
In mixed form: 125/63
